3 heats and tried a few things out....full spikes heat 1 were to grippy and kept rolling....so mini spikes for heat 2, brand new on the front and old ones on the back and the car kept losing the back end...found some decent mini spikes for the rear in my box and heat 3 had one of the best runs ever to qualify on pole for the 'B' final with an 18 lapper.....shame i arsed the final up......
